Central to betting is the strategy of odds, which represent the likelihood of a selected result and decide the doable payout. Odds are typically displayed in three formats: fractional, decimal, and moneyline. Fractional odds exhibit the opportunity gain relative towards the stake and are generally made use of in the united kingdom. Decimal odds, preferred in Europe and Australia, present the full return including the stake. Moneyline odds, greatly used in the United States, point out how much ought to be wagered to get $a hundred or exactly how much a $a hundred bet would return. Learning to interpret these odds is the initial step toward educated and thoughtful betting.

Regardless of its amusement benefit, betting carries actual money and psychological pitfalls. A common error among the gamblers is chasing losses—betting extra money within an make an effort to Get well earlier losses. This normally contributes to even deeper economical trouble and psychological distress. Responsible gambling is vital to keeping away from these scenarios. It means environment very clear boundaries on money and time spent, comprehending that losses are Component of the game, and hardly ever betting away from desperation or pressure. Betting really should generally be handled to be a kind of recreation, not as a method to earn cash flow or clear up economic difficulties.
